u/FalconARX 7d ago
Once LED lights started crossing 2,000 lumens, it's inevitable that you'll get burn risk instances even from accidental/incidental activation. Doesn't help that clothing have become thinner, more plastic and prone to concentrated heat.
Back when the most potent new LED from Lumileds barely eclipsed 150 lumens, few would be worried about charred pockets. Now you can flash vaporize something in front of an MS32 on Turbo before you can count to 5.

u/FalconARX 7d ago
LEPs should actually be rather difficult to burn stuff. You have to get that beam to hit a surface at its apex focal point, because otherwise there's very little radiative heat from LEPs in general. Phosphor based output is rather efficient enough that you trade very little heat for that inefficiency from the driver and current draw. It's this heat radiation that really burns.
LEPs that can burn the way the Acebeam M1 does, will be doing so specifically because it can bring a tighter apex focal point to its beam with much higher heat concentration at this focal point via its zooming feature. That point is also well defined and close enough to be utilized. Move that item or surface just a couple millimeters in front of or behind this apex point and you'll find it much more difficult to burn something, even a darker surface.
Contrast this to a halogen filament bulb based light. 500 lumens from the Weltool W4 Pro TAC at its best apex focal point can't even begin to compare to the heat generated by 500 lumens from an MN21 halogen bulb out of the Surefire M6.
LEDs and LEPs have nothing on halogen and infrared heat lamps.
